Also in conjunction with the 21st Annual Meeting, ASGCT will be hosting three pre-meeting workshops on May 15, 2018. Register for these events on the ASGCT Annual Meeting website as well:

  • Commercialization Workshop: The Commercialization Workshop, presented by the American Society of Gene & Cell Therapy in collaboration with the Alliance for Regenerative Medicine, focuses on the pathways to the commercialization of gene and cell therapy products and the unique challenges emerging technologies pose in creating acceptable business models. The Commercialization Workshop is a full-day event.
  • Gene Editing Workshop: The Gene Editing Workshop provides an overview of current gene editing technologies and approaches, emerging uses and applications, as well as the ethical and regulatory considerations. The Gene Editing Workshop is a full-day event.
  • CAR T Cell Therapeutics Workshop: The CAR T Therapies Workshop, presented by the American Society of Gene & Cell Therapy in collaboration with the Foundation for the Accreditation of Cellular Therapy, features discussions of the current state of CAR T therapeutic approaches in light of recent FDA approvals including the implementation of treatment protocols and indications for future applications. The CAR T Therapies Workshop is a half-day event.
